    There is a huge amount of matches to be played in one day. They need to make sure the day's schedule gets completed fast as efficient as possible. Allocating all matches to a specific court beforehand is not smart as a match can take anywhere from 20 minutes to 1.5 hours, so some courts would be done much faster than others and then you'd have to move the matches around anyway.
